There was a problem hiding this comment.
The catch-all SPA rewrite will also rewrite /api/* requests (including the app’s client-side error logging POST to /api/logError) to /index.html. That prevents any /api endpoints (current or future) from working and can cause unexpected behavior for callers expecting non-HTML responses. Add a higher-priority rewrite for /api/:path* (to /api/:path*), or otherwise exclude /api/* from the SPA fallback rule.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
build.env is mapping frontend env vars from Vercel “secret” references (e.g. @vite_base44_app_id), but the README instructs users to set VITE_BASE44_APP_ID / VITE_BASE44_BACKEND_URL as standard Vercel Environment Variables. Unless those @... secrets are created, builds can run with missing values or fail unexpectedly. Consider removing the build.env block and relying on Vercel project env vars, or update documentation to explicitly require creating the referenced secrets.
